Vietnam has claimed the top spot in travel rankings, boasting an impressive score of 40 out of 45. This achievement is attributed to its consistently affordable prices in accommodation, dining, and transportation. Travel experts at TTW spotlight Vietnam as the ultimate destination for backpackers and budget-conscious travelers seeking extended stays without sacrificing memorable experiences. The country’s unparalleled affordability spans all essential travel categories, making it a top choice for those looking to explore without breaking the bank.
TTW further highlights Vietnam’s ultra-budget offerings, including beer priced at just VND22,000 (under US$1) per bottle, soft drinks for VND11,000, public transport fares averaging VND8,000 for a one-way trip, and hostel beds starting at an astonishing VND30,000 per night. In the rankings, Indonesia secured the second spot, offering exceptional value for money, particularly in food and recreational activities. Thailand followed closely in third place, recognized for its well-balanced blend of affordability and robust tourism infrastructure.
Malaysia and Singapore completed the list, albeit with higher price points. However, both countries offer significant visa advantages, including extended visa-free stays of up to three months, surpassing the options available in Vietnam, Indonesia, and Thailand.
